Job description
Overview
Join a leading airline group providing vital support to Fuel Procurement and the IOC team by centralizing and proactively monitoring fuel needs for Qatar Airways' various aviation operations including Qatar Executive and Qatar Amiri flights. This role ensures optimal fuel utilization across flights, particularly by efficiently selecting fuel suppliers at non-contracted locations to maximize revenue for the operation. The position operates on a 12-hour shift schedule.
Key Duties
- Manage fuel requirements for Qatar Amiri, Qatar Executive, QR Cargo, and commercial flights to maintain seamless operations.
- Serve as the primary resource for monitoring fueling disruptions or incidents, supplying accurate information for investigations and management reporting.
- Compile and distribute weekly and monthly fuel operation reports to management.
- Maintain daily updates of Fuel OCC (Operations Control Center) file records.
- Accurately log flight delays related to fueling and serve as an internal advisor to fuel suppliers by closely monitoring ongoing operations and alerting suppliers of potential issues.
- Issue Requests for Quotations (RFQs) to at least three known suppliers for fuel supply at non-contracted locations and negotiate to maximize company revenue.
- Ensure prompt submission of fuel requests to suppliers and proactively follow up to confirm supplies.
- Support the Line Manager by analyzing meteorological data to identify potential savings and recommend the most efficient and cost-effective flight routes to IOC when technical stops are necessary.
- Perform other related duties as assigned by the Head of Department.
